HNLMS Karel Doorman (R81) ( Dutch: Hr.Ms. Karel Doorman (R81)) was a Colossus -class aircraft carrier of the Royal Netherlands Navy. Formerly the British ship HMS Venerable, she was sold to the Netherlands in 1948 as a light attack carrier. In 1960, she was involved in the decolonization conflict in Western New Guinea with Indonesia.

HR.MS. KAREL DOORMAN Short History: Type: Light Fleet Carrier. Admiralty Job Number J3697 / Yard Number 1126 She was laid down on 3 December 1942, by the yard Cammel Laird & Co Ltd. Birkenhead. Completed: 17 January 1945 Service Record: HMS Venerable Royal Navy 17 May 1945 - 28 May 1948 March 1945-March 1947: British Pacific Fleet (BPF).

HNLMS Karel Doorman ( Dutch: Zr.Ms. Karel Doorman) is a multi-function support ship for amphibious operations of the Royal Netherlands Navy, which is also used by the German Navy. [1] [2] The ship replaced both of the navy's replenishment oilers: HNLMS Zuiderkruis (scrapped in February 2014) and HNLMS Amsterdam (sold to Peru in December 2014). [3]

Named "Hr.Ms. Karel Doorman" 1955-1958 extensive modernization, at Wilton-Feijenoord Shipyard in Holland. During this time she was fitted with a new steam catapult, an angled deck, and mirror landing sight, new island, massive mast and funnel, also ultra modern radar equipment, air search, height search, target acquisition, navigation and.
